39 #include <sys/cdefs.h>
40 #if defined(__COPYRIGHT) && !defined(lint)
41 __COPYRIGHT("@(#) Copyright (c) 1999 The NetBSD Foundation, Inc.\n\
42 	All rights reserved.\n");
43 #endif /* not lint */
44 
45 #if defined(__RCSID) && !defined(lint)
46 __RCSID("$NetBSD: mkdep.c,v 1.11 2002/06/14 23:14:18 simonb Exp $");
47 #endif /* not lint */
48 
49 #if HAVE_CONFIG_H
50 #include "config.h"
51 #endif
52 
53 #include <sys/param.h>
54 #include <sys/wait.h>
55 #include <ctype.h>
56 #include <err.h>
57 #include <locale.h>
58 #include <paths.h>
59 #include <stdio.h>
60 #include <stdlib.h>
61 #include <string.h>
62 #include <unistd.h>
63 
64 #include "findcc.h"
65 
66 #define DEFAULT_PATH		_PATH_DEFPATH
67 #define DEFAULT_FILENAME	".depend"
68 
69 static void	usage __P((void));
70 int		main __P((int, char **));
71 
72 static void
73 usage()
74 {
75 	(void)fprintf(stderr,
76 	    "usage: %s [-a] [-p] [-f file] flags file ...\n",
77 	    getprogname());
78 	ex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
79 }
80 
81 int
82 main(argc, argv)
83 	int     argc;
84 	char  **argv;
85 {
86 	/* LINTED local definition of index */
87 	int 	aflag, pflag, index, tmpfd, status;
88 	pid_t	cpid, pid;
89 	char   *filename, *CC, *pathname, tmpfilename[MAXPATHLEN], **args;
90 	const char *tmpdir;
91 	/* LINTED local definition of tmpfile */
92 	FILE   *tmpfile, *dependfile;
93 	char	buffer[32768];
94 
95 	setlocale(LC_ALL, "");
96 	setprogname(argv[0]);
97 
98 	aflag = 0;
99 	pflag = 0;
100 	filename = DEFAULT_FILENAME;
101 
102 	/* XXX should use getopt(). */
103 	for (index = 1; index < argc; index++) {
104 		if (strcmp(argv[index], "-a") == 0)
105 			aflag = 1;
106 		else if (strcmp(argv[index], "-f") == 0) {
107 			if (++index < argc)
108 				filename = argv[index];
109 		} else if (strcmp(argv[index], "-p") == 0)
110 			pflag = 1;
111 		else
112 			break;
113 	}
114 
115 	argc -= index;
116 	argv += index;
117 	if (argc == 0)
118 		usage();
119 
120 	if ((CC = getenv("CC")) == NULL)
121 		CC = DEFAULT_CC;
122 	if ((pathname = findcc(CC)) == NULL)
123 		if (!setenv("PATH", DEFAULT_PATH, 1))
124 			pathname = findcc(CC);
125 	if (pathname == NULL) {
126 		(void)fprintf(stderr, "%s: %s: not found\n", getprogname(), CC);
127 		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
128 	}
129 
130 	if ((args = malloc((argc + 3) * sizeof(char *))) == NULL) {
131 		perror(getprogname());
132 		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
133 	}
134 	args[0] = CC;
135 	args[1] = "-M";
136 	(void)memcpy(&args[2], argv, (argc + 1) * sizeof(char *));
137 
138 	if ((tmpdir = getenv("TMPDIR")) == NULL)
139 		tmpdir = _PATH_TMP;
140 	(void)snprintf(tmpfilename, sizeof (tmpfilename), "%s/%s", tmpdir,
141 	    "mkdepXXXXXX");
142 	if ((tmpfd = mkstemp (tmpfilename)) < 0) {
143 		warn("unable to create temporary file %s", tmpfilename);
144 		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
145 	}
146 
147 	switch (cpid = vfork()) {
148 	case 0:
149 		(void)dup2(tmpfd, STDOUT_FILENO);
150 		(void)close(tmpfd);
151 
152 		(void)execv(pathname, args);
153 		_ex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
154 		/* NOTREACHED */
155 
156 	case -1:
157 		(void)fprintf(stderr, "%s: unable to fork.\n", getprogname());
158 		(void)close(tmpfd);
159 		(void)unlink(tmpfilename);
160 		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
161 	}
162 
163 	while (((pid = wait(&status)) != cpid) && (pid >= 0))
164 		continue;
165 
166 	if (status) {
167 		(void)fprintf(stderr, "%s: compile failed.\n", getprogname());
168 		(void)close(tmpfd);
169 		(void)unlink(tmpfilename);
170 		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
171 	}
172 
173 	(void)lseek(tmpfd, (off_t)0, SEEK_SET);
174 	if ((tmpfile = fdopen(tmpfd, "r")) == NULL) {
175 		(void)fprintf(stderr, "%s: unable to read temporary file %s\n",
176 		    getprogname(), tmpfilename);
177 		(void)close(tmpfd);
178 		(void)unlink(tmpfilename);
179 		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
180 	}
181 
182 	if ((dependfile = fopen(filename, aflag ? "a" : "w")) == NULL) {
183 		(void)fprintf(stderr, "%s: unable to %s to file %s\n",
184 		    getprogname(), aflag ? "append" : "write", filename);
185 		(void)fclose(tmpfile);
186 		(void)unlink(tmpfilename);
187 		ex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
188 	}
189 
190 	while (fgets(buffer, sizeof(buffer), tmpfile) != NULL) {
191 		char   *ptr;
192 
193 		if (pflag && ((ptr = strstr(buffer, ".o")) != NULL)) {
194 			char   *colon;
195 
196 			colon = ptr + 2;
197 			while (isspace(*colon)) colon++;
198 			if (*colon == ':')
199 				(void)strcpy(ptr, colon);
200 		}
201 
202 		ptr = buffer;
203 		while (*ptr) {
204 			if (isspace(*ptr++))
205 				if ((ptr[0] == '.') && (ptr[1] == '/'))
206 					(void)strcpy(ptr, ptr + 2);
207 		}
208 
209 		(void)fputs(buffer, dependfile);
210 	}
211 
212 	(void)fclose(dependfile);
213 	(void)fclose(tmpfile);
214 	(void)unlink(tmpfilename);
215 
216 	exit(EXIT_SUCCESS);
217 }
